A prominent French language school having network all over the world today kicked off the week-long celebrations to mark the world music day on June 21 in a big way with local musicians representing various genres performing on each day.
Deputy Consul General of France in Kolkata, Olivier Cassin told a press meet here today, the week-long event was being organised by Alliance Francaise Du Bengale and supported by the French consulate here.
Tracing the journey of the World Music Day on June 21, he said, "On June 21, 1982 it (music day) was a French event."
About the Kolkata leg of the event, he said "We have great young musicians from the city who will be dishing out different types of music."
